About
Destiny or Fate, released in 2019, is an engaging deck-building roguelike game that immerses players in a strategy-rich RPG experience. The game allows you to build a unique party and card deck, sending you on an endless adventure filled with tactical decisions and randomized challenges. Its indie charm and innovative mechanics make it a notable entry in the genre, inviting gamers to explore its depths.
